How I Became a WikiEducator

Slightly more than one year ago, I was fortunate enough to participate in a WikiPasifika workshop sponsored by the Commonwealth of Learning. We were introduced to the concepts of Open source, Open educational resources, the Creative commons licensing, Wikieducator. The participants all from the small states of the Pacific understood the value of open source in our small and vulnerable states without the human and financial resources to build educational resources. The value of wikieducator was rapidly understood and also its user friendliness.


My Contributions to WikiEducator

    • Attended WikiPasifika workshop Wellington August 2007
    • Organised workshops on Wikieducator for staff of the National University of Samoa, Curriculum unit of the Ministry of Education in Samoa,administrators of telecentres in Samoa
    • create and update wiki page for Samoa on e-learning
    • Organising for NUS staff two Learn4Content workshops in Sept and Nov 2008

Presentations

  • Developments in e-learning in education in Samoa: Issues, Challenges, Strategies and Recommendations for the way forward. at PCF5 conference London July 2008
